2024-25 Mansfield Aders and Avebury Memorial Fund

This award is an amalgamation of two awards: the Mansfield Aders Scholarship and the Avebury Memorial Fund. 

Dr Walter Mansfield Aders, Economic Biologist to the Government of Zanzibar, died in 1934. A bequest to the School endowed a scholarship in medical entomology and parasitology, which was known as the ‘Mansfield Aders Scholarship’. 

The Avebury Memorial Fund was a subscription fund raised to provide a memorial for Lord Avebury (1834-1913) who was the Vice Chancellor of the University of London from 1872 to 1880. The award was used for scholarships or research, especially in entomology.

Award

One scholarship is available for the 2024-25 academic year.

This full-time, one-year studentship provides full tuition fees at the Home (UK) fee rate, including mandatory field trip fees.

Eligibility for funding

For 2024-25 this funding opportunity is open to all applicants who hold:

  • an offer of admission for 2024-25 entry for MSc Medical Parasitology & Entomology at London School of Hygiene & Tropical Medicine, and
  • have been assessed as ‘Home for tuition fee purposes (as shown on the LSHTM offer of admission).
